For tourists this is one of the best areas to be in Bermuda. We are located on the fringe of Dockyard a popular and vibrant tourist area. Steeped in Naval history the fine old stone buildings have been restored and now hold a shopping mall, local artisans and crafts people, The Bermuda Arts Centre and Bermuda's National museum. You will also find the popular Dolphin Quest, putting green, and plenty of opportunity to take water tours, rent boats, paddle boards, snorkels, scuba diving, jet skis, and Segway and walking tours in addition to everyone’s favorite, Snorkel Park, a spacious beach and restaurant and night time party spot. Dockyard has many eateries including traditional pubs, and several bars and restaurants, artisan ice cream, and an authentic French bakery.

NEARBY BEACHES

PARSONS BAY (6 minutes walk) is a little off the beaten track, but it's well worth the effort to reach this secluded, sheltered beach on Bermuda's West End. The beach has coarse, white sand and shallow, calm water that's perfect for swimming and splashing around with the whole family. There are no restrooms or other facilities here, making it a less visited spot that's great for travellers seeking out tranquil beaches.

BLACK BAY BEACH AND PARK (5 minutes walk) is a string of three tiny coves with beaches that come and go with the tide. Bring a lunch and enjoy the peaceful views from the picnic table. The waters here are shallow and calm, and you can often find colourful sea glass scattered along the beaches.

SNORKEL PARK BEACH (17 mins walk or 4 mins by bus) Spend a relaxing day swimming and snorkelling in the crystal-clear lagoon at Snorkel Park Beach, part of the Royal Naval Dockyard complex on the West End. The historic Keep Fort presides over one end of the beach; dip into the shallow reefs and you’ll find sunken cannons and a variety of colourful fish. Snorkel Park Beach has everything you need for the day – from a beach bar and restaurant to bathrooms, lockers and water sports rentals. It's open every day, and Sundays often feature live music and family-friendly events. A few evenings a week, Snorkel Park transforms into a nightclub called Club Aqua, with drinks and dancing for the 18-and-up crowd. Admission charged for entry and can be crowded when the Cruise ships are in port.

SOMERSET LONG BAY AND NATURE RESERVE (7 minutes by taxi, twizy or moped) is a secluded beach and incorporates peaceful walking trails and a nature reserve. The family-friendly park has a playground, bathrooms and picnic areas, while the surrounding reserve has trails to freshwater ponds that attract migrating birds during the spring and fall. The area is managed by the Bermuda Audubon Society, which has worked to replant native trees like Bermuda cedar and palmetto. Along the coast you'll find a nice stretch of beach that rarely gets crowded, with calm, shallow water.

HORSESHOE BAY BEACH (20 minutes by taxi, twizy or moped -alternatively #7 Bus outside property takes you directly there ($2.50 if you buy a book of 15 tickets). Popular Horseshoe Bay Beach is a favourite with tourists. Beach chairs, umbrellas .snorkel equipment, boogie boards and paddle boards can be rented and for water babies and children, Port Royal Cove at the end of the beach is an enclosed bay that keeps the big waves out. Rum Bum Beach Bar has cold drinks, ice cream cones and house-blended Rum Swizzles.

DOCKYARD IS SEASONAL.
Restaurants, bars, the mall and convenience store stays open all year round however many of the kiosk businesses close down and the mall has shorter opening hours. Oleander Cycles and the Visitor Information Centre are only open when the Cruise ships are running April - early November. Tours still operate, although some of the water tours only run during the warmer weather.
